18th Annual Blues Traveler Concert @ Red Rocks





Red Rocks July 4th 2008, The 18th Annual Blues Traveler Concert.

Hana Pestle opened the show, she is new upcoming artist. She reminds me abit of Tori Amos. I Picked up her EP last night and listed to it, It's a 4 song Ep but shows her potenial as an upcoming artist. Collective Soul took the stage next. Out of all the bands who played, I felt they were the best. They played all the hits and a couple off the new cd. During Shine, the audience Joined in the singing. It was pretty sweet. As they left the stage Roland played Lightning Stikes while walking off with the blue acoustic guitar. I would go and see them again. Live on the other hand wasnt all that good. Granted im not a big fan but now i know why. I like lightning strikes and I Alone. They cover Johnny Cash "I Walk The Line". It was horrific. It seemed like the lead singer was in love with himself, pulling of the shirt, pants falling and half the times it seems he was singing through his nose. The Blues Traveler came on at sunset. They are a great jam band. I was bummed they didn't play "Back In the Day" but alwell. They did cover Cheap Trick " I Want You To Want me" Also 3 songs from the 4th coming cd. During the set, Collective Soul Guitarist came out and him and John Popper had abit of a battle, it was sweet, guitar vs harmonica.
